Does anyone know what this is growing on the torch body? It's hard to the touch so don't think it is a sponge.

Looks like a Vermetid snail. When you feed the tank, do you see a long "fishing line" coming out of it?
If so, the easiest way to deal with it is to fill the tube with superglue.
